This image captures the facade of a two-story residential building in Puttaparthi, India, under bright sunlight. The lower portion of the exterior wall is painted a faded teal, with an orange band marking the top edge of the first floor. The second story features a dark blue wall with a pink-railed balcony and an external pink metal staircase leading to the roof. A prominent pink metal gate, covered by a draped red and white patterned cloth, serves as the entrance. Directly in front of the gate, the ground is colored a vibrant yellow and decorated with a multicolored kolam (rangoli) design, primarily featuring a central pink, green, and white floral pattern. Two cut-open brown plastic bottles are positioned on the ground next to the gate's base. To the left, a mature tree with green foliage grows alongside the building, obscuring part of a light yellow adjacent wall. To the right of the gate, a vertical blue pipe is affixed to the teal wall, with a rope hanging from it, suspending another cut-open brown plastic bottle. A white informational sign, bearing the number "148," is visible on the wall above the hanging bottle. Religious symbols, including a pink Om symbol and small deity figures, are present on the upper facade. Overhead, power lines crisscross against a clear blue sky. No individuals are present in the scene.
